在Access中,可以通过自定义审核跟踪来捕获登录详细信息。这可以帮助管理员监控和追踪系统中用户的活动,并增加对系统的安全性。下面是完善且全面的答案:
自定义审核跟踪是一种在Access数据库中实施的安全措施,用于记录和跟踪用户登录和操作的详细信息。通过启用自定义审核跟踪,管理员可以追踪哪个用户何时登录系统、执行了哪些操作,以及对数据库的哪些对象进行了更改或访问。这些详细信息可以帮助管理员检测和调查任何潜在的安全威胁,保护数据库的完整性和保密性。
自定义审核跟踪通常通过以下步骤实现:
- 创建审计表:在Access数据库中创建一个用于存储审核跟踪信息的审计表。该表应包括字段用于记录用户ID、登录时间、操作类型、对象名称等信息。可以根据具体需求自定义表结构。
- 设置登录表单:创建一个登录表单,用户在此输入用户名和密码进行登录。在登录表单的VBA代码中,添加相关的记录和跟踪逻辑。例如,可以在用户登录成功后,在审计表中插入一条登录记录,包括用户ID和登录时间。
- 记录操作:在数据库中的每个对象(表、查询、表单、报表等)上添加VBA代码,以捕获用户对该对象的操作。例如,可以在表的事件中添加VBA代码,记录用户对表进行的插入、更新或删除操作。通过在代码中调用相关的记录函数,将操作类型、对象名称和用户信息记录到审计表中。
- 设置权限:为了确保安全性,应为不同的用户或用户组设置适当的权限。这可以通过Access的用户和用户组管理功能来完成。通过限制用户的访问权限,可以降低潜在的安全风险。
应用场景:
自定义审核跟踪在许多场景下都有广泛应用,特别是在需要保护敏感数据或需要遵循合规要求的情况下。以下是一些常见的应用场景:
- 金融机构:对于银行、证券公司等金融机构,自定义审核跟踪可以帮助监控和追踪交易员、业务员等工作人员的操作活动,确保合规性和防止内部欺诈。
- 医疗保健:在医院、医疗机构或保险公司等行业,自定义审核跟踪可以记录医生、护士或其他医疗专业人员对患者记录、诊断结果和医疗报告的访问和修改情况,以确保数据的安全性和可追溯性。
- 经销商管理系统:在经销商管理系统中,自定义审核跟踪可以帮助管理员追踪销售代表、经销商对订单、库存和销售数据的访问和修改情况,从而确保业务数据的准确性和可信度。
腾讯云相关产品推荐:
腾讯云提供了一系列的产品和服务,以支持云计算和数据库的需求。以下是一些腾讯云的相关产品推荐:
- 云数据库 TencentDB:腾讯云的云数据库服务,提供了稳定可靠的数据库解决方案,包括关系型数据库MySQL、PostgreSQL,以及非关系型数据库MongoDB等。它们可以用于存储和管理Access数据库中的数据,并通过腾讯云的高可用架构确保数据的安全性和可靠性。
- 访问管理 CAM:腾讯云的访问管理服务,可用于管理和控制用户对云资源的访问权限。通过CAM,管理员可以为不同的用户或用户组分配不同的权限,实现对Access数据库的细粒度访问控制。
- 安全监控服务 CloudMonitor:腾讯云的安全监控服务,可用于监控和报警云资源的安全事件。通过CloudMonitor,管理员可以监控Access数据库的登录和操作记录,及时发现异常行为并采取相应的安全措施。
- 云审计 CloudAudit:腾讯云的云审计服务,可用于审计和追踪云资源的操作和访问记录。通过CloudAudit,管理员可以记录和检查Access数据库的登录和操作日志,满足合规性和安全性要求。
这些产品和服务可以帮助用户构建安全可靠的Access数据库环境,并提供细粒度的访问控制和监控功能。更多详细信息和产品介绍,请访问腾讯云官方网站:https://cloud.tencent.com/。